FH57 AXT is a 2007 Audi Q7 in Black with a 2,967c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 22 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 68.2%.
Across all 2007 Audi Q7 models, the average MOT pass rate is 80.8% with a typical mileage of 95,480 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Audi Q7 f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 6,208 recorded failures. If you're considering buying FH57 AXT,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Audi Q7 typically stays on UK roads for around 20 years. At 19 years old, this Audi Q7 is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
